The Use of 'L-er-in' in German and Referring to a Female Teacher

This chapter explores the use of the word 'L-er-in' in German when referring to a female teacher, regardless of her behavior. It also explains the confusion around masculine and feminine endings on 'L-er-in' and provides examples of addressing teachers in both feminine and masculine contexts.
